My favorite so far from my famous deck of cards acquired at Ruth's place.

Tie Me To The Bedpost....
1 shot each
Midori, Absolut Citron, Malibu Rum and a splash of Sour Mix over ice with a slice of lime.

It is sooo good!

How about a Tropical Foreign Extra Stout? I call this "West Indian Viagra." It really works.

Makes 12 gallons

35 pounds British Pale Ale Malt
2 pounds Caramunich Malt
2 pounds CaraAroma Malt
1.5 pounds Chocolate Malt
0.75 pounds Black Patent Malt
2 pounds Roast Barley
4.2 oz Horizon pelletized hops

Mash and boil as for a stout, ferment for 2 weeks with ale yeast, there you go! If you give Lindy some he will be your friend.

The Beach Bar's recipe for a BBC is really good. We made them the other night. It wouldn't be as easy to take with you to the beach as other drinks, but it would be great in the villa. Here is the recipe:
(For 1 Drink)
1.5 oz Bailey's
1 oz Light Rum
1.5 oz Coco Lopez
1/2 of a Fresh Very Ripe Banana
Put all ingredients in a blender. Blend till Smooth.

Guavaberry Colada

Ice in Blender
2 oz Sint Maarten Guavaberry Liqueur
1 oz Cream of Coconut
3 oz Pineapple Pieces or Juice

Blend well and garnish with fresh grated Nutmeg, toasted Coconut and a Pineapple Wedge.
